However, many users believe that some updates intentionally disable the printer’s ability to use non-HP or remanufactured ink cartridges. This is often referred to as “dynamic security.” HP has confirmed that some updates are designed to block cartridges that use non-HP chips, even if they worked perfectly before. This means the installer detects your current firmware is newer and is blocking the rollback. To bypass this, you may need to open your computer's Device Manager, uninstall the official HP driver, and let Windows install a generic "USB Printing Support" driver before running the firmware utility again.
